Prior to starting a mining pool in 2016, BTC.com was already famous for creating a strong Bitcoin wallet in addition to its own blockchain explorer.BTC.com operates one of the very popular mining pools, vying with AntPool for the best place. It currently represents over 20 percent of total international hash electricity.

BTC.com currently supports mining only Bitcoin and Bitcoin Cash.Ever innovative, BTC.com has its own method of rewarding miners known as FPPS (Full pay-per Share). FPPS computes a standard transaction fee within a given period,adds it to the block payoff (currently 12.5 BTC) and then spreads the entire to miners as with traditional PPS (Payment Per Share). this article

However, users that do choose to enroll can see more detailed statistics about the mining pool.The payment method utilized by KanoPool is PPLNS (Payment Per Last N Shares). 'N' in this case is five times the network difficulty, instantly after a block is found.The pool fee itself is 0.9percent and transaction fees are included in the block reward, meaning pay-outs are quite generous relative to equal larger mining pools, even though payment may take some time.
